Description:
4,4,6-Trimethyl-1,2,3,4-tetrahydroquinoline is a bicyclic organic compound characterized by its unique structure, which includes a quinoline ring system that is partially saturated. This compound features three methyl groups at the 4 and 6 positions of the tetrahydroquinoline framework, contributing to its steric and electronic properties. It is typically a colorless to pale yellow liquid or solid, depending on the temperature and purity. The presence of the tetrahydro structure imparts certain reactivity, making it a potential candidate for various chemical reactions, including those involving nucleophilic substitutions or cyclizations. Its molecular structure suggests potential applications in organic synthesis, pharmaceuticals, and as a building block in the development of more complex molecules. Additionally, the compound may exhibit interesting biological activities, although specific data on its pharmacological properties may vary. As with many organic compounds, handling should be done with care, considering safety data and potential hazards associated with its use.
